pretendetarian

A derisive term sometimes used by vegetarians or vegans when referring to pesco-vegetarians, "pescetarians", "semi-vegetarians" or "pollotarians".

A poseur who tries to affect the moral stance of a vegetarian.

See also: Faketarians
That Mollie tries to make herself sound so morally consistent, but she still eats fish- she's a total pretendetarian!
